Programs

The Shining Light in Darkness programs exist to ensure all survivors are seen, heard, and supported on their path to healing. Here’s how we shine light in darkness and welcome survivors to the family.


Crisis Response
  • 24-hour crisis line
  • Emergency shelter/housing
  • Hospital accompaniment
  • Hospital/legal assistance
  • Safety planning

Direct Services
  • Case management
  • Support groups
  • Therapeutic counseling
  • Legal accompaniment
  • Transportation services
  • Community education & engagement

Resources and Referrals
  • Thrifted Treasures (clothing services)
  • BreakFREE Bags (everyday essential items)
  • Financial empowerment education
  • Sexual assault awareness
  • Domestic violence education
  • Job counseling/placement
  • Health education
  • Ancillary services (legal, food vouchers, etc.)

Our Story
  • Co-founder, Florida DeVaul-Dudley, experienced a series of traumatic events, including molestation by a family member as a child, a horrifying ordeal of date rape in her early 20s, and both sexual assault and domestic violence at the hands of her former partner. Throughout these distressing experiences, she never sought professional help or treatment for the trauma she endured.
  • Florida embarked on a journey of healing and self-education to understand how the unresolved trauma had profoundly impacted her life.
  • Florida gave birth to Shining Light in Darkness in 2014 with her husband, Ed Dudley. Driven by her profound connection and love for helping people, the organization was founded to aid sexual assault and domestic violence victims and survivors on their path to healing and rediscovering joy in their lives.
